2019-S7644 (ACTIVE) - Sponsor Memo
BILL NUMBER: S7644 SPONSOR: COMRIE TITLE OF BILL: An act to amend the public health law, in relation to requiring food service establishments to make deliveries of food in tamper evident packaging PURPOSE OR GENERAL IDEA OF BILL: The purpose for this bill is to address a food safety concern regarding food delivery tampering by providing visible evidence to consumers about the condition of their food. When consumers see a food delivery with broken or damaged tamper evident packaging, they are alerted the food may have been altered in some way. This bill prevents unauthorized unwrapping, as it is impossible to access the container without disturb- ing the packaging. SUMMARY OF PROVISIONS:

S T A T E O F N E W Y O R K ________________________________________________________________________ 7644 I N S E N A T E February 3, 2020 ___________ Introduced by Sen. COMRIE -- read twice and ordered printed, and when printed to be committed to the Committee on Health AN ACT to amend the public health law, in relation to requiring food service establishments to make deliveries of food in tamper evident packaging TH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F NEW YORK, REPRESENTED IN SENATE AND ASSEM- BLY, DO ENACT AS FOLLOWS: Section 1. Section 1352 of the public health law is amended by adding a new subdivision 5 to read as follows: 5. (A) FOR PURPOSES OF THIS SUBDIVISION, THE TERM "TAMPER EVIDENT PACKAGING" SHALL MEAN PACKAGING HAVING ONE OR MORE INDICATORS OR BARRI- ERS TO ENTRY WHICH, IF BREACHED OR MISSING, CAN REASONABLY BE EXPECTED TO PROVIDE VISIBLE EVIDENCE TO CONSUMERS THAT TAMPERING HAS OCCURRED. (B) ANY FOOD SERVICE ESTABLISHMENT DOING BUSINESS IN THIS STATE WHICH OFFERS FOOD FOR DELIVERY SHALL PACKAGE AND DELIVER SUCH FOOD IN TAMPER EVIDENT PACKAGING. SUCH PACKAGING SHALL ALSO INCLUDE A LABEL WITH THE WORDS "SEALED FOR YOUR PROTECTION. DO NOT CONSUME IF BROKEN OR MISSING". THE PROVISIONS OF THIS SECTION SHALL APPLY TO ALL FOOD DELIVERIES MADE BY A FOOD SERVICE ESTABLISHMENT, INCLUDING, BUT NOT LIMITED TO, FOOD DELIVERIES MADE BY A FOOD DELIVERY SERVICE. (C) ANY FOOD SERVICE ESTABLISHMENT IN VIOLATION OF THIS SUBDIVISION SHALL BE SUBJECT TO A CIVIL FINE IN THE AMOUNT OF TWO HUNDRED FIFTY DOLLARS FOR EACH VIOLATION. (D) THE COMMISSIONER IS AUTHORIZED TO PROMULGATE RULES AND REGULATIONS NECESSARY FOR THE IMPLEMENTATION OF THIS SUBDIVISION. § 2. This act shall take effect on the one hundred twentieth day after it shall have become a law. Effective immediately, the addition, amend- ment and/or repeal of any rule or regulation necessary for the implemen- tation of this act on its effective date are authorized to be made and completed on or before such date.
